Where is Great Meadows?
Where is Great Meadows located?
Great Meadows, New Jersey, United States (approx. 40.87093°, -74.91211°)
Where is Great Meadows on the map?
{"latitude":40.87093,"longitude":-74.91211,"title":"Great Meadows"}